Transaction 66d226d925056e69c6cd71151f8f600d8bf6d5c2eda0aa6124c38069e55f7f8e

1 Input
2 Outputs
  • 66d226d925056e69c6cd71151f8f600d8bf6d5c2eda0aa6124c38069e55f7f8e:0
  • value  12667018
    address  12Rzf4AfKBZMgjieieXJtVqeVyqxfRT8c9
  • 66d226d925056e69c6cd71151f8f600d8bf6d5c2eda0aa6124c38069e55f7f8e:1
  • value  1042900
    address  1QJPGRtU4VW7J6VeTPSE2H9cy49H6QgXQN